A Man Used This Civil War Artifact as a Paperweight on His Desk. The Bomb Squad Told Him It Was Actually a Live Explosive
The device turned out to be an artillery shell designed for a Parrott rifle in the mid-1800s. Experts safely detonated it at a firing range near San Antonio The artillery shell had been cast for combat during the Civil War.
